Security Features
Security is another crucial aspect to consider when selecting a DNS service provider. DNS.sb takes security seriously, offering DNS-over-TLS and DNS-over-HTTPS protocols to encrypt DNS queries and protect user privacy. Additionally, DNS.sb implements DNSSEC to prevent DNS spoofing and ensure data integrity. StormyCloud DNS also prioritizes security, with robust DDoS protection and malware filtering to safeguard users from online threats. Both services offer strong security features, making them reliable choices for users concerned about privacy and security.
